Mother Maybelle Carter Facts

“Mother” Maybelle Carter (May 10, 1909 – October 23, 1978) was an American country musician. She is best known as a member of the historic Carter Family act in the 1920s and ’30s and also as a member of Mother Maybelle and the Carter Sisters.

Charles Moulin Facts

Charles Moulin was born on December 11, 1909 in Montélimar, Drôme, France. He was an actor, known for The Confession (1970), Madame Maxence a disparu (1957) and Kiss of Fire (1956). He died on January 24, 1992 in Montélimar, France.

Dorothy Kingsley Facts

Dorothy Kingsley (October 14, 1909 – September 26, 1997) was an American screenwriter, who worked extensively in film, radio and television.

Ramona Facts

Ramona Davies (March 11, 1909 − December 14, 1972), usually billed as Ramona and her Grand Piano, was a cabaret singer and pianist, most popular in the 1930s.

Ketti Frings Facts

Ketti Frings (28 February 1909 – 11 February 1981) was an American author, playwright, and screenwriter who won a Pulitzer Prize in 1958.
